Creating a perfect portrait takes a little planning. Fine portraiture captures facial expressions and mood, while clothing, accessories, and props are secondary and shouldn’t create any  distractions. Careful selection of these will avoid dating your portraits.

As a background, the outdoors is very busy. It is important to choose only one or two theme colors, with your subjects wearing shades of those colors. While blues are excellent all year, white, ivory, khaki and salmon are great against such lush green foliage. Burgundy, brown, tan, and gray are nice late in the season. Avoid all greens, as they clash with Mother Nature.

General Fashion Tips 

Avoid busy patterns and bright colors.
Light colors are best with light backgrounds and fair complexions.
Darker colors look better with deep backgrounds and dark hair or complexions.
White, ivory, khaki, or pastels are best with a white background.
Avoid wearing yellow or green as they can adversely affect skin color.
Shoes or socks should be in key.
Teens and adults should wear long sleeves to cover elbows.
Skirts should cover the knees.

Here are some important things to remember when selecting your clothes:

White or pastel colors are perfect for lighter backgrounds.

Casual outfits in earth tones work best for outdoor photographs.

GLASSES…
If you wear glasses, wear them for your portrait, but have the lenses removed.

FOR GIRLS…
Keep your make-up natural and fresh.

FOR GUYS…
A fresh shave is a must! If you have a beard or mustache, make sure it’s neatly trimmed.

Middle tones or deeper solid colors are ideal for formal portraits.
Bright colors look great with our Color Key backgrounds.
Avoid large prints or patterns that detract from your face.

Choose long sleeved shirts or sweaters rather than short-sleeved.

HAIR…
Plan to wear your hair in a style your comfortable with. Avoid new cuts or styles.
